The 2003-2007 Excavations in the Late Roman Fort at Yotvata Karen Erickson and environmental and ecological disastersThe Late Roman fort at Yotvata is located in the southern Arava some 40 km north of Eilat Aqaba (ancient Aila). The modern Hebrew name of the site is based on its suggested identification with biblical Jotbathah (Deut 10: 7), where the Israelites encamped during their desert wanderings.
